RSP holding national convention to decide key dates, policies



KATHMANDU: The Rastriya Swatantra Party (RSP) is holding its first national convention in Kathmandu.

The meeting will run through Wednesday.

During this convention, the RSP will focus on several key agenda items, including organizational matters, parliamentary affairs, campaigns, party values, the candidate leadership academy, and proposed amendments to the Constitution.

RSP Chairman Rabi Lamichhane is scheduled to present a political report, while Acting General Secretary Kabindra Burlakoti is scheduled to present an organizational report.

The meeting will also include the announcement of a national campaign and the determination of the date for the first convention of the party.

More than 1,500 delegates from across the country are expected to attend, representing constituency committees, district coordinators and deputy coordinators, provincial committees and departments, as well as central committees, and departments.
